VeriSign, Alien Technologies, and E. Smith Consulting have been awarded a contract by the U.S. Air Force to conduct an RFID pilot program at Wright Patterson Medical Center to improve process efficiencies and patient care. The program will test using passive RFID tags to better track important medical supplies and devices. If successful, the Department of Defense expects this pilot could help improve inventory management and help ensure medical staff have quick access to clean and calibrated equipment across the military healthcare network.

1. VeriSign, Alien Technologies, and E.
Smith Consulting Team Awarded United
States Air Force RFID Pilot Contract
MOUNTAIN VIEW, CA and DAYTON, OH (Marketwire) - VeriSign, Inc. (NASDAQ:
VRSN), the leading provider of digital infrastructure for the networked world, Alien
Technology Corporation, and E. Smith Consulting LCC, a woman-owned small
business, today announced that the team has been awarded a contract to manage an
innovative Radio Frequency Identification (RFID) pilot with the U.S. Air Force Surgeon
General's office. Based at Wright Patterson Medical Center (WPMC), this pilot program
will test the ability to improve process efficiencies and patient care services by utilizing
passive RFID technology to better manage and to track important patient movement
items (PMI) and medical devices within an Air Force medical facility.
"This program is an important building block that the DoD can leverage as it continues
to pursue Total Asset Visibility (TAV) strategies," said Doug Natal, VeriSign vice
president. "The continued expansion of RFID projects by the Department of Defense is
consistent with what we're seeing across a number of industries as we help leaders
deploy the technology and reap the benefits of much more efficient asset management."
Based on the results of the U.S. Air Force pilot, the DoD expects to evaluate potential
benefits that would positively impact inventory, asset, and supply chain management.
These benefits may include:
— Improvements in caregiver access to
clean, calibrated critical patient
movement items and medical devices; —
Improved efficiencies in locating and maintaining this
equipment; — Reduced inventory
requirements due to improved visibility into medical
equipment location and status.
This pilot presents a unique opportunity to prove the value of an emerging
technology within a hospital environment and to form the foundation for future
deployment models across the DoD Medical support network. Once
deployment expands to additional locations, visibility of the DoD's medical
device inventory will generate value for centralized decision making.
2. "We are delighted at the opportunity to collaborate with the Air Force and industry
leaders to validate the inherent benefits of passive RFID within the hospital setting,"
said Susan Pearson, vice president of alliances for Alien Technology. "The RFID
Solutions Center in Dayton, Ohio is ideally suited to stage, to test, and to optimize this
system prior to the live hospital test, ensuring seamless integration to hospital
operations."
This is the second Department of Defense (DoD) RFID contract award that VeriSign has
been a part of. VeriSign was also awarded a blanket purchase agreement (BPA) by the
U.S. Department of Defense (DoD) under the Group 4-Electronic Product Code (EPC)
Technical Engineering Services portion of DoD's Passive RFID EPC-1 program. The
company's experience also includes more than 50 RFID-enablement projects, many of
these done on behalf of consumer goods manufacturers responding to Wal-Mart's RFID
mandate.
According to market research firm, INPUT, the Department of Defense is the largest
adopter of RFID [in the public sector] to date. The firm has forecasted that the DoD total
RFID budget is expected to grow from $115 million in FY 2006 to $215 million in FY
2011(1).

3. About the RFID Solutions Center
The RFID Solutions Center Dayton, a division of Alien Technology Corporation, is
dedicated to driving RFID technology innovation and adoption of RFID solutions
worldwide through collaboration with RFID end-users, key participants in the RFID
industry, and academic institutions focused on RFID research and application.
Infrastructure and equipment at the center enable technical services and applications
engineering teams to simulate key stages in "real world" supply chains, and work
closely with RFID customers to evaluate, design, specify, and deploy RFID systems.
The center's simulated environment, which includes shipping dock doors, material
handling equipment and conveyors, shipping stations, a store backroom and a retail
store floor, offers a comprehensive engineering laboratory and educational RFID
environment. More information regarding the RFID Solutions Center is available
at www.rfidsolutionscenter.com.
